Kinkajou’s genus is potos and its species is flavus. This
kind of animal lives in Amazon rainforest. Kinkajou normally sleeps
in the upper tree and hides in the hole of a tree. Its body is
about 16 -30 inches, and its tail is about 15-33 inches. In addition,
it weighs about 3-10 bounds. The sexual maturity for the male
is 1.5 years and the female is 2.25 years. The mating season is
year round. The gestation period is 112 -118 days. A female can
produce 1 to 2 babies. The baby’s size at the beginning
is about 5-7 ounces. The baby’s ears open up after 5 days
and their eyes are closed for two weeks. Normally, the birth is
about one year, and the baby lives with its parents for a month
